No.  At least I haven't found a way to do this.  I think that if you
are
using any of the JDBC drivers with SQL Server you have to use SQL
Authentication.

This might be a bit off topic, but does anyone know if you can pass a
domain username and password to this driver?  I've been using the
default Merant driver in MX  and it will support passing a sql
username
and password, but not a windows username and password as supported in
CF5.  Any thoughts?

Chris,

Download the JDBC Drivers (Any Vendor), in this case MS-SQL Server
from
Microsoft.
http://www.microsoft.com/downloads/details.aspx?FamilyID=4f8f2f01-1ed7-4c4d-

8f7b-3d47969e66ae&DisplayLang=en

This only works with SQL-Server 2000, 7 you are out of luck.

1.Install the driver, copy the three *.jar files in the /lib directory
to /CFusionMX/wwwroot/WEB-INF/lib.
2.In cf-admin, go to JVM/classes setting, enter the classpath to
the directory (wwwroot/WEB-INF/lib), you will need to re-start cfmx
after this.
3.Create an "Other" datasource in Cf-Admin, give it the "Url
connection
String" and Driver Name. Different drivers vary for the connection
string params. check docs.

This is probably the best configuration for optimal performance.
